The admission criteria for M.A. in Economics at Delhi School of Economics includes:
1. Qualifying Degree: Bachelor's Degree from a recognised University & Mathematics at 10+2 level or at least one (01) Course in Mathematics at Bachelor's Degree or Master's Degree from a recognised University, or B.A. (Hons.) in Economics from the University of Delhi.
2. Admission Process: Application Form Submission through CUET-PG, and Common Seat Allocation System (CSAS) through the University of Delhi's admission portal.
3. Entrance Exam Syllabus: Microeconomics (Consumer Behavior, Market Structures, General Equilibrium), Macroeconomics (National Income, Monetary and Fiscal Policies, Growth Models).
4. Application Process: Apply through CUET-PG, with no interview process for admission.
5. Course Fees, Seats and Hostel Facility: 290 seats available, tuition fee is ₹8,883 per semester, with other fees like registration and security deposits can be around ₹14,500.
6. Eligibility: Mathematics Requirement (applicants must have studied Mathematics at the 10+2 level or higher), Qualifying Degree (Bachelor's Degree from a recognised University).

What is the admission criteria for M.A. in Economics at SRCC for reserved category students?

For reserved category students, the admission criteria for M.A. in Economics at SRCC is at least 54.5% or equivalent CGPA in any UnderGraduate/Postgraduate degree in any subject, with a 5% relaxation for SC/ST candidates and 10% for PWD candidates.

Eligibility criteria for admission to Delhi University for M.Sc. in Computer Science:
- B.Sc. (Honours) Computer Science (10+2+3 scheme) or B.Tech. Computer Science (10+2+4 scheme) from University of Delhi or any other University whose corresponding degrees are recognised as equivalent to those of University of Delhi.
- Should have secured 60% marks in aggregate or equivalent of CGPA as per University of Delhi norms.
Admission is through two modes:
1. Merit: 50% of the seats will be filled on the basis of merit in B.Sc. (Hons.) Computer Science programme of University of Delhi.
2. Entrance: Remaining 50% of the seats shall be filled through entrance examination and Interview. For preparing the final merit list, 85% weightage will be given to the score in the Entrance Exam and 15% weightage will be given to the score in the Interview.
